如何将SQL文件导入PostgreSQL数据库
2024.01.22 06:12浏览量:10简介:本文将指导您如何将SQL文件导入PostgreSQL数据库,包括转换SQL文件格式、使用psql命令行工具和GUI工具等步骤。
千帆应用开发平台“智能体Pro”全新上线 限时免费体验
面向慢思考场景,支持低代码配置的方式创建“智能体Pro”应用
立即体验
要将SQL文件导入PostgreSQL数据库,您需要执行以下步骤:
- 转换SQL文件格式:如果您的SQL文件不是PostgreSQL可识别的格式,您需要先将其转换为PostgreSQL可识别的格式。可以使用文本编辑器或第三方工具进行转换。
- 使用psql命令行工具:打开终端或命令提示符,并导航到包含SQL文件的目录。然后使用以下命令导入SQL文件:
psql -h 主机名 -U 用户名 -d 数据库名 -f 文件名.sql
其中,主机名是您的PostgreSQL服务器地址,用户名是您的数据库用户名,数据库名是您要导入的数据库名称,文件名是您的SQL文件名。例如:
psql -h localhost -U myuser -d mydatabase -f myfile.sql
这将导入名为“myfile.sql”的SQL文件到名为“mydatabase”的数据库中。 - 使用GUI工具:如果您更喜欢使用图形界面工具,可以使用pgAdmin、DataGrip等工具来导入SQL文件。这些工具通常提供直观的用户界面,使您可以轻松地选择要导入的数据库、文件和执行导入操作。
无论您选择哪种方法,导入过程可能需要一些时间,具体取决于您的数据库大小和网络速度。在导入过程中,请确保您的数据库连接是稳定的,并且没有其他操作正在访问目标数据库。
需要注意的是,导入操作可能会对现有数据库产生影响,因此在执行之前,请务必备份您的数据库以防万一。另外,确保您的SQL文件没有错误或冲突的语句,否则可能会导致导入失败或数据损坏。
另外,如果您遇到任何问题或错误消息,可以查看PostgreSQL的文档或搜索相关资源以获取更多帮助。例如,常见的错误消息“语法错误”可能意味着您的SQL文件中存在语法错误,您需要仔细检查并修复它们。
总之,将SQL文件导入PostgreSQL数据库需要一些步骤和注意事项。通过遵循本文中的指导,您应该能够成功地将SQL文件导入到PostgreSQL数据库中。请记住,始终在执行导入操作之前备份您的数据库,并仔细检查和验证您的SQL文件以确保其质量和准确性。

发表评论
登录后可评论,请前往 登录 或 注册